What Is an Analog Oven Thermometer and How Does It Function?

An analog oven thermometer is a kitchen tool designed to measure the internal temperature of an oven, providing a visual reading on a dial rather than through digital displays. These thermometers typically consist of a metal casing, a glass face, and a dial marked with temperature readings, generally ranging from 100°F to 600°F (38°C to 315°C). They are often placed inside the oven to ensure accurate temperature readings, allowing cooks to verify that their oven is heating to the desired temperature.

According to the USDA’s Food Safety and Inspection Service, maintaining the correct cooking temperature is crucial for food safety and quality, which underscores the importance of using reliable thermometers in the kitchen. Analog thermometers are particularly favored by some chefs for their simplicity and the absence of batteries, making them more reliable in certain cooking environments.

Key aspects of an analog oven thermometer include its ease of use, durability, and the ability to withstand high temperatures without electronic failure. Unlike digital thermometers that require power and may malfunction if exposed to extreme heat, analog thermometers rely on physical mechanisms such as bimetallic strips or liquid-filled gauges to provide temperature readings. This makes them particularly useful in professional kitchens and home cooking environments alike, as they do not depend on electronic circuits that could potentially fail.

The impact of accurately measuring oven temperature is significant in both home and professional cooking. Many ovens can be off by as much as 25°F (14°C) or more, which can lead to undercooked or overcooked meals. By using an analog oven thermometer, cooks can ensure that their dishes are cooked to perfection, thus enhancing food quality and safety. Furthermore, achieving the right temperature is critical in baking, where precision can determine the texture and rise of baked goods.

Benefits of using an analog oven thermometer include its affordability, reliability, and the fact that it requires no batteries or complicated electronics. This makes it a cost-effective choice for both amateur and professional cooks. Furthermore, the clear, immediate visual feedback provided by the dial can be easier to read at a glance compared to digital displays, especially when working quickly in a busy kitchen.

Best practices for using an analog oven thermometer include placing it in the center of the oven for the most accurate readings and allowing it to equilibrate for at least 10 to 15 minutes before taking a measurement. Regular calibration checks should also be performed to ensure accuracy. These practices help maintain the reliability of the thermometer and ensure optimal cooking results.

How Should You Calibrate and Maintain Your Analog Oven Thermometer for Best Results?

To ensure accurate temperature readings and optimal performance from your analog oven thermometer, proper calibration and maintenance are essential.

  • Calibration: Regularly check the accuracy of your analog oven thermometer by performing a simple boiling water test.
  • Cleaning: Keep the thermometer clean to prevent residue buildup, which can affect readings and functionality.
  • Placement: Position the thermometer correctly inside the oven to ensure it measures the actual cooking temperature.
  • Storage: Store the thermometer safely when not in use to avoid damage that could affect its accuracy.

Calibration is crucial for the best analog oven thermometer. To calibrate, place the thermometer in boiling water; it should read 212°F (100°C) at sea level. If it does not, adjust the reading according to your findings, or refer to the manufacturer’s instructions for resetting.

Cleaning your thermometer is also vital for maintaining accuracy. Use a soft cloth and mild detergent to wipe the surface, avoiding abrasive materials that could scratch the glass. Regular cleaning helps to prevent buildup that could mislead temperature readings.

Correct placement of the thermometer is important for obtaining accurate temperature measurements. Ideally, it should be positioned in the center of the oven, away from the walls to avoid hot or cold spots, ensuring that it reflects the actual cooking environment.

Finally, proper storage is key to prolonging the life of your thermometer. Store it in a protective case or wrap it in a soft cloth to avoid breakage and ensure that it remains functional for future use. Avoid leaving it in the oven when not in operation to prevent exposure to extreme conditions.
